The Impact of Online Gaming on Modern Social Connections
Online gaming has become a central part of modern culture, influencing not just entertainment but the way people interact socially. Over the years, advancements in technology have transformed gaming from a solitary activity to a global phenomenon where players from all over the world can connect and compete in real-time. The expansion of online multiplayer games, along with the rise of social media and streaming platforms, has helped redefine what gaming means in today’s society.

The ability to connect to the internet and engage in multiplayer games with people from all over the world has radically changed the gaming experience. Now, whether it’s battling in a fast-paced game like Fortnite or building in a sandbox game like Minecraft, players can interact with others in ways that weren’t possible in the past. These connections often lead to the creation of online communities where people share experiences, strategies, and ideas, developing friendships that sometimes transcend the game itself.
One of the most interesting aspects of online gaming is the way it brings people together, regardless of geographic location. The internet has allowed gamers to form friendships and alliances across borders, connecting individuals who may never have met otherwise. Through in-game chats, voice communication, and social media, players can develop meaningful relationships, forming bonds over shared experiences. For some, these connections become as significant as real-life friendships, as online games provide a shared space for collaboration and competition. Many players participate in online clans, guilds, or teams, working together toward a common goal.
Beyond just playing games together, online gaming communities are a place where players can exchange knowledge and engage in conversations about their shared passions. These communities often extend to streaming platforms like Twitch and YouTube, where players can not only watch live gameplay but also interact with streamers and fellow fans. In these virtual spaces, players can learn new tactics, discuss game-related topics, or simply chat about life. Streaming has added a new layer to gaming, making it not just an activity but a form of social interaction in its own right. Many gamers turn to these platforms to showcase their skills, share tips, and connect with others who have similar interests.
Of course, online gaming does come with its challenges. The anonymity of the internet can sometimes encourage negative behaviors such as cyberbullying or toxic interactions, which can harm the gaming experience for many players. Game developers and platform moderators have made significant strides in creating systems to report and address these behaviors, but the issue persists. There are also concerns about the impact of excessive gaming on mental health and well-being. Many players can become so absorbed in the virtual worlds they inhabit that it begins to interfere with their real lives, leading to issues like addiction.
Despite these drawbacks, the influence of online gaming on socialization and communication remains profound. As gaming continues to evolve and grow, it will undoubtedly continue to change the way people connect, work together, and share experiences. The future of online gaming looks bright, with the potential to shape not only entertainment but social relationships as well. Through these digital spaces, players can forge connections that bridge cultures and countries, contributing to a more connected world.…
